Abstract

The present invitro study was undertaken to evaluate the pull out bond strength of glass fibre post luted with different resin cements using Universal testing machine. Eighty freshly extracted caries free human single rooted mandibular premolars were used in this study. The specimens were sectioned at the coronal level to standardize the specimen length at sixteen millimeters. These were then divided into 4 groups of 20 specimens each. Group I Resin modified glass ionomer cement, (Relyx luting 2 GIC), Group II Etch and rinse resin cement (Relyx ARC) (Bonding agent - Adaper single bond plus), Group III, Self etch adhesive resin cement (Relyx U 100), Group IV Etch and rinse resin cement (Calibra) (Bonding agent - Prime and Bond NT). Post space preparation was done using paeso reamer (size 2) followed by fiber post drill (25 size). Glass fibre posts were luted with resin cements to all specimens in Group I, Group II, Group III and Group IV according to the manufactures instructions. All the specimens were kept under distilled water at room temperature for 24 hours. After 24 hours the specimens were subjected to pull out bond strength using Universal testing machine until fracture. Results were tabulated and mean obtained for pull out bond strength values (N) of each group. One way ANOVA was performed to compare different groups. Duncan’s Multiple Range Test was carried out as post hoc comparison to elucidate the individual group difference. Group II (Relyx ARC) showed the maximum values for pull out bond strength (334.66 N) , Analysis of variance (One Way ANOVA) comparing different groups showed a highly significant statistical difference between different groups. Group II (Relyx ARC) and Group IV (Calibra) did not show any statistical difference in their pull out strength (DMR Test). But Group I and Group III showed significant difference between them. Group I showed the least value for pull out bond strength among all groups tested. CONCLUSION: Within the limitations of this study, it can be concluded that; 1.Etch and rinse resin cements show better bond strength values to root dentin than the self etch adhesive cements. Hence etch and rinse resin cement can be the material of choice in luting glass fibre post in endodontically treated teeth. 2. Self etching resin cements can also be considered as a viable alternative to etch and rinse resin cements. 3. Resin modified GIC has a lower bond strength value to root dentin when compared to self etch adhesive cements. Further studies with more parameters may be necessary to further confirmand validate these results.
